Those who were alive likely remember exactly where they were on September 11, 2001.  Today’s guest has an amazing and inspiring story about his experiences that day in the days following the terrorist attacks in New York, Washington, DC, and Pennsylvania.  Kevin Tuerff has used his experience to fuel a new life mission to grow compassion across the world.  He is the author of Channel of Peace: Stranded in Gander on 9/11, is a highly sought after public speaker, and a main character portrayed in the Broadway musical “Come From Away.”

In this interview, Kevin not only shares his story, but even more important the lessons he took from his experience and how they have fueled his mission to grow a “pay it forward” movement.  Kevin talks about compassion as the “new life hack”, how it produces the “helper’s high”, and how to cultivate more of it through your daily actions.  He mixes story with brain science and humor in a way that leaves you feeling good and motivated to get out there and help others.  It’s the perfect message for the holiday season.
